At its core, blockchain is a distributed, immutable ledger. Imagine a shared digital notebook, accessible to all authorized participants, where every transaction is recorded chronologically and cryptographically secured. Once a page is written, it cannot be erased or altered, creating an unassailable record of events. This inherent immutability and transparency are the bedrock upon which its business potential is built.

The implications for businesses are profound. Consider the labyrinthine world of supply chain management. Currently, tracking goods from origin to consumer can be a fragmented and opaque process, prone to delays, fraud, and inefficiencies. With blockchain, each step of the supply chain – from raw material sourcing to manufacturing, shipping, and final delivery – can be recorded as a block on the chain. This creates a transparent and verifiable audit trail, allowing stakeholders to track goods with unprecedented accuracy. Imagine a scenario where a consumer can scan a QR code on a product and instantly see its entire journey, verifying its authenticity and ethical sourcing. This not only builds consumer trust but also empowers businesses to identify bottlenecks, reduce waste, and optimize logistics with data-driven insights. Companies like Walmart have already explored blockchain for tracking food products, demonstrating its capacity to enhance food safety and traceability, thereby mitigating risks and improving recall efficiency.

Beyond physical goods, blockchain is revolutionizing digital transactions and asset management. The financial sector, a prime candidate for disruption, is actively exploring blockchain’s capabilities. Cross-border payments, historically plagued by high fees, slow settlement times, and multiple intermediaries, can be streamlined through blockchain-based solutions. Cryptocurrencies, while volatile, are just one manifestation of this. The underlying technology can facilitate faster, cheaper, and more secure international money transfers. Furthermore, the concept of tokenization, where real-world assets like real estate, art, or even intellectual property are represented as digital tokens on a blockchain, opens up new avenues for investment and ownership. This allows for fractional ownership, increasing liquidity and accessibility for a wider range of investors. Imagine owning a small fraction of a Renoir painting or a commercial property, managed and traded securely on a blockchain.

The implications for intellectual property and digital rights management are equally compelling. In an era where digital content is easily copied and distributed, blockchain offers a robust solution for verifying ownership and managing rights. Artists, musicians, and content creators can register their work on a blockchain, creating an indisputable record of authorship. Smart contracts, self-executing contracts with the terms of the agreement directly written into code, can automate royalty payments, ensuring that creators are compensated fairly and instantly whenever their work is used or sold. This not only empowers creators but also fosters a more sustainable digital economy. The current system of copyright and licensing is often cumbersome and opaque; blockchain promises to inject efficiency and fairness into this crucial area.

However, the journey to widespread blockchain adoption is not without its hurdles. Scalability remains a significant challenge for many blockchain networks. As the number of transactions increases, the speed and cost of processing them can become prohibitive. Innovations like the Lightning Network for Bitcoin and sharding for Ethereum are actively addressing these issues, aiming to enable blockchains to handle a volume of transactions comparable to traditional payment systems. Energy consumption, particularly for proof-of-work blockchains like Bitcoin, has also been a point of contention. The shift towards more energy-efficient consensus mechanisms, such as proof-of-stake, is a crucial development in making blockchain more sustainable and environmentally responsible.

The concept of smart contracts, as briefly touched upon, deserves further elaboration due to its transformative power in automating business processes. These self-executing contracts, residing on the blockchain, automatically trigger actions when predefined conditions are met. This eliminates the need for intermediaries, reduces the risk of human error or bias, and significantly speeds up transaction finality. For instance, in real estate, a smart contract could automate the transfer of property ownership upon receipt of payment, removing the need for lengthy escrow periods and multiple legal professionals. In insurance, a smart contract could automatically disburse payouts to policyholders once verifiable conditions, such as a flight delay or a weather event, are met and confirmed on the blockchain. This level of automation not only drives efficiency but also enhances predictability and reduces operational costs for businesses.

Decentralized Finance, or DeFi, is perhaps the most impactful development building on blockchain. DeFi aims to recreate traditional financial services – lending, borrowing, trading, insurance – without the need for centralized institutions. Think of it as a global, open-source financial system accessible to anyone with an internet connection. You can earn interest on your crypto holdings, borrow against them, or trade them seamlessly, all through smart contracts that execute automatically when predefined conditions are met. This disintermediation not only offers greater control and potentially higher returns for individuals but also fosters financial inclusion, bringing services to the unbanked and underbanked populations worldwide.

Furthermore, the rise of DAOs, or Decentralized Autonomous Organizations, represents another significant development in the realm of digital wealth. DAOs are organizations governed by smart contracts and community consensus, rather than a hierarchical structure. Token holders typically have voting rights on proposals, allowing them to influence the direction of the organization and, in many cases, share in its success. Investing in or contributing to a successful DAO can provide individuals with not only a stake in a growing venture but also a voice in its governance, blurring the lines between investor and stakeholder.

The ongoing evolution of stablecoins, cryptocurrencies pegged to stable assets like the US dollar, is also crucial for the growth of digital wealth. Stablecoins provide a much-needed bridge between the volatile world of cryptocurrencies and traditional fiat currencies. They offer a secure and efficient way to store value within the blockchain ecosystem, facilitate seamless transactions, and serve as a reliable medium for earning yield through DeFi protocols. This stability is essential for broader adoption and for building sustainable digital wealth strategies.
